Economic 360 for China: Growth Prospects and Emerging Opportunities in the Aerospace Industry

Frost & Sullivan, January 2012, Pages: 108

China has been the fastest growing economy, expanding at 10.0 percent annually, driven by exports and investment. High priority is given to economic restructuring, from an export-driven to consumption-driven economy during the 12th five year plan period. The aerospace industry is a driver of economic growth, supported by government initiatives and increased investments. The recent development plans of the Government aim at transforming the aerospace industry from an OEM for parts and components to an aircraft designer and supplier. Opportunities exist in commercial aviation, technology of core components, MRO and aircrafts for low-attitude areas.

China recovered well from the economic recession, and in 2011, emerged as the fastest growing economy with a gross domestic product (GDP) of 9.2 per cent. The Government’s fiscal policy and monetary policy adjustments were mainly aimed at controlling inflation and managing inflation expectations. The Government is committed to stabilizing exports and boosting imports to reduce its trade surplus by converting the export-driven economy to a consumption-driven one during the 12th Five Year Plan. The aerospace industry has particularly emerged as an economy driver, supported by government initiatives and increased investment. The country’s recent development plans aim at developing the satellite manufacturing industry, regional aircraft and the national large aircraft projects. Opportunities also exist in the application of mature military technologies in the civilian market. Over the last decade, the whole industry has been transitioning from the scientific experiments stage to promoting applications. Technology breakthroughs for engines and important systems and equipment are likely to be at the core of the Chinese aerospace industry in the next five to ten years.

In 2012, China is heading towards a slower GDP growth and restructuring of its economic growth model. The highest growth in investment is expected in the seven strategic emerging industries of energy-saving environmental protection, new generation of information technology, biological technology, high-end equipment manufacturing, new energy, new materials and new-energy automotive. The 12th Five Year Plan for the development of the high-end equipment manufacturing industry is meant to benefit five major industrial segments - aviation, spaceflight, high-speed railway, marine engineering and smart equipment. The continuing investments in infrastructure construction and technology research will help China become another strong competitor in the aviation manufacturing market. Due to the rise in disposable income and the number of wealthy households, more enterprises will focus on boosting the sales of private aircraft. The next five years will present considerable opportunities in key components design and manufacture, aviation services and general aviation below 1,000 meters.
